Abstract
669,024. Magnetrons. RAYTHEON MANUFACTURING CO. Dec. 3, 1945 [March 27, 1945], No. 32581/45. Class 39 (i). An anode structure 6 for a magnetron comprises a cylindrical copper body 9 having an annular boss 10 from which extends radially a plurality of anode members 11, each anode member being paired with an adjacent anode member to form, with the portion of the anode body lying between said pair of anode members, a first resonant line, and a low impedance member in the form of an arcuate conducting strap 12 connecting each member of each pair of anode members to the nearer member of each adjacent pair of anode members at points 13 intermediate the lengths thereof, portions of the connected anode members together with the low-impedance strap constituting a second resonant line of dimensions different from the first resonant line. The output wavelength is the average of the wavelengths of the two differently dimensioned resonant lines. Each anode member 11 can be provided, in their upper and lower edges, with slots 13 in which, initially, conducting rings may be secured, those portions of the rings which connect adjacent anode members 11 of alternate pairs being subsequently removed, leaving the straps 12. The cathode structure 7 which is coaxial with the anode structure .6 may include a highly electronemissive oxide-coated sleeve 17 heated by a filament having terminals 18, 19 connected to lead-in conductors 20, 21 passing through glass seals 22, 23 fused into pipes 24, 25, threadedly engaged and hermetically sealed in the body 9. Pole-pieces 26, 27 are provided. An output loop 28 projects into the space between any pair of anode members 11 forming one of the longer resonant lines and is connected to a conductor 29, embedded in a glass seal 30 fused into the outer end of a pipe 31 threadedly engaged and hermetically sealed in the body 9. Specifications 588,185, 588,916 and 590,547 are referred to.
